Output 5804d321f38ef67928e200425d2467b1962ec4b70fecea3f43ee4cfecf4bb15f:1

value
26498125
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 65cfa31f885d55654d2e53a9207054a5c23b1be8 OP_EQUALVERIFY OP_CHECKSIG
address
LUWHFUQxPmyE4CubRCLhLDHL4sBYQw9sF5
transaction
5804d321f38ef67928e200425d2467b1962ec4b70fecea3f43ee4cfecf4bb15f
spent
true